Thomas Allen FitzGerald 1914 - 1952

Thomas Allen FitzGerald was born on December 3, 1914, and died at age 37 years old on June 11, 1952. Thomas FitzGerald was buried at Golden Gate National Cemetery Section R Site 4032 1300 Sneath Lane, in San Bruno, Ca. Did you know?
In 1914, in the year that Thomas Allen FitzGerald was born, in August, the Panama Canal opened to traffic. Begun by the French in the 1880's and abandoned, the United States undertook further construction in 1904. After 10 years, and the elimination of malaria carrying mosquitoes (which caused immense delays for the French and the Americans), the 48 mile long artificial waterway - a series of locks - created a shortcut for ships traveling between the Atlantic and Pacific Oceans.
Did you know?
In 1920, Thomas was just 6 years old when in September, a bomb exploded in the J.P. Morgan bank building in New York City, killing 30 people immediately - 8 later died due to their injuries - and injuring another 200. Killing more people than the 1910 bombing of the LA Times (the deadliest terrorist act up until then), no one took responsibility and the perpetrators were never found. Italian anarchists were suspected of the bombing.
